Alison LIllystone posted a discussion

Tesco masquerading as a cutesy independent coffee shop in Crouch End

see this ariticle about Harris + Hoole in Crouch End, http://www.bbc.co.uk/news/magazine-20943739Tesco actually are founding shareholders in this coffee chain, so it's never been independently owned and run. Although the website says the people running it are a family.Extract from BBC article:'With its exposed brickwork, muted lighting and expensive decor, Harris and Hoole is the epitome of a modern, upmarket coffee shop of the kind that…See More
